What is Nomad application
Nomad enables developers to use declarative infrastructure-as-code for deploying applications. Nomad uses bin packing to efficiently schedule jobs and optimize for resource utilization. Nomad is supported on macOS, Windows, and Linux.
What is Nomad on my computer?
NOMAD is a relational database and fourth-generation language (4GL), originally developed in the 1970s by time-sharing vendor National CSS. … End-users employ Nomad in batch production cycles and in Web-enabled applications, as well as for reporting and distribution via the web or PC desktop.
What is a nomad file?
Nomad.NET is a freeware orthodox file manager (OFM) for Microsoft Windows. Some features include a built-in FTP client, archive file navigation, folder comparison and synchronization, and a multi-file renaming tool.

What does NoMAD do on Mac?
NoMAD Login provides this, and more, by allowing for AD logins on macOS without the need to bind to Active Directory. NoMAD Login is an open source app that has many features, including: AD login authentication without binding to AD. Just-in-time local user creation.

How do I start a nomad job?
- Author a job file according to the job specification.
- Plan and review changes with a Nomad server.
- Submit the job file to a Nomad server.
- (Optional) Review job status and logs.
What is NoMAD launch agent?
The Nomad agent is a long running process which runs on every machine that is part of the Nomad cluster. The behavior of the agent depends on if it is running in client or server mode. Clients are responsible for running tasks, while servers are responsible for managing the cluster.

What is an example of nomadism?
The diverse groups that are loosely termed Gypsies are the best-known example of this type of nomadism. Other nomadic peoples practice a limited kind of agriculture, moving periodically from place to place in order to find new areas in which to raise their crops.

Which country has the most nomads?
Afghanistan. Afghanistan is a Central-Asian country with many nomadic pastoralists. Approximately 80% of the land in Afghanistan is rangeland used by pastoralist communities. The country is home to 1.5 million pastoralists who represent 4% of the population.
What is Nomad consul?
Consul is a tool for discovering and configuring services in your infrastructure. Consul’s key features include service discovery, health checking, a KV store, and robust support for multi-datacenter deployments.

Is Nomad an open source?
HashiCorp Nomad is an open-source utility that greatly reduces the complexity of automating, scheduling, and rescheduling application deployment. Nomad allows operations engineers and developers to work together more closely, and improves total cost of ownership by better utilizing server hardware.
